For the WAGuns Birthday PIF in March I would like to build a 10/22 like what Sinus did with the AR-15


So vote on which kind you think we should build, then we will begin collecting parts from those who have some extra parts they don't need.

The gun will get a complete trigger/action job by me, including some upgrades (pinning the firing pin, custom bolt buffer, upgraded pins etc) I would like to get a new receiver or have an older one cerakoted.

List of Parts we have donated/available:

TINCANBANDIT:

Factory take off barrel (new) that will be given a high polish blued finish
Factory V block and bolts
Factory bolt, the firing pin will be pinned, the internal parts polished, then it will be jeweled
Factory charging handle with Ruger logo
Factory Walnut stock that will be sanded to 600 grit and given an old school hand rubbed oil finish
Factory (new take off) Aluminum barrel band
new set of Uncle Mikes Sling Swivels and Ruger logo sling
Factory 10 round magazine
Pro-Mag 25 round magazine
Volquartzen auto bolt release
Timber Creek extended magazine release
Factory (new take off) take down bolt
Custom made (by TCB) bolt buffer
Oversize trigger group pins
Set of scope mounts (if Rix are too tall)

Sinus: Bushnell 3-9x40 Scope
lunacite: barrel & trigger group, given a trigger job complete with trigger shim kit
Rix86: See-Thru Scope Mounts (might be too tall for a 40mm scope?)

Pablo, usrifle & Arisaka:
A new take off receiver
